Books to strengthen the English language

Here are a few book recommendations that might help strengthen your English language skills:

  1. "The Elements of Style" by William Strunk Jr. and E.B. White: This classic guide to writing covers the fundamentals of grammar, punctuation, and style, and is an excellent resource for improving your writing skills.

  2. "The Oxford Dictionary of English" by Oxford University Press: This comprehensive dictionary is a great resource for looking up words and learning their meanings, as well as for improving your vocabulary.

  3. "Grammar for Grown-ups" by Katie Hewat: This book is a fun and accessible guide to English grammar, and is designed for adults who want to improve their language skills.

  4. "How to Write Better English" by Harry Bingham: This book provides practical advice and exercises for improving your writing skills, and covers topics such as grammar, punctuation, and vocabulary.

  5. "The Sense of Style: The Thinking Person's Guide to Writing in the 21st Century" by Steven Pinker: This book is a guide to clear and effective writing, and covers the basics of grammar and style as well as the psychological factors that influence good writing.
